Kyle Gilbert - U.S. Soldier - Military Fatality - Afghanistan

Spc. Kyle E. Gilbert, age 24, of Buford, Georgia, died on September 21, 2015, in Bagram, Afghanistan.
Kyle Gilbert

Unofficial reports state that Specialist Gilbert died of a gunshot wound not related to combat. The incident is under investigation.

Specialist Gilbert was assigned to the 2nd Battalion, 14th Infantry Regiment, 2nd Brigade Combat Team, 10th Mountain Division, Fort Drum, New York.

Kyle had previously enlisted in the Marines in 2009 but left the service after suffering a major injury to his eardrum.  Kyle joined the Army in April of 2013 as an infantryman and trained at Fort Benning, Georgia. He was deployed out of Fort Drum, New York, to Afghanistan in June of 2015.

His awards and decorations include the Army Commendation Medal, the Army Achievement Medal, National Defense Service Medal, the Global War on Terrorism Service Medal, the Afghanistan Campaign Medal and the Army Service Ribbon.
